    Hyosung headlights not working. High and Low

    Picked my bike up from a 6000km service the other day and riding home after work i noticed my headlights high and low beam were not working. Pass works fine. Anyone have any thoughts or had a similar problem?

    You saying that the headlight doesnt work (low and high) but when you press the 'pass' button the high beam comes on?

    Hmmm if so, I would be dismantling the light switch housing and cleaning up the contacts. Thats all it can really be.

    As Stoney said...give the dealership a ring and ask them about it. Switchblock is a good suggestion too as your passing light works. If that isn't the problem, start by pulling out connectors, cleam them up and reconnect them. They didn't wash the bike by chance? Could be just some moisture in the switchblock or connectors....
